You should check out Cowboy Bebop (though stay away from the movie), Guyver (the 2000's one) and Blue Gender.
Cowboy Bebop has an amazing story and plenty of character development, not to mention top notch voice acting (for the dubbed version).
The new version of Guyver goes into more detail and depth than the '08's/'90's version.
And Blue Gender has a nice mix of mecha (about the size of the mecha from District 9) and post-apocalyptic earth.

Finally, go watch Black Lagoon. It's awesome and occasionally funny, though there is a lot of violence, blood and language (nearly on par with a Tarantino movie language-wise)

Agreed, brotherhood is amazing! I liked FM Alchemist but wasn't fond of the end, then I heard that the comic hadn't finished and the anime creators were in such a rush to make an anime out of it they just made up an ending, which explains why they have much in common, but Brotherhood makes more sense, it relates to religeon more, it finishes on a note thatis somewhat sad but happy but most importantly fits in with the rest of the plot. Also, Edward and Winry actually get somewhere like they were supposed to and ALL of the seven sins make an appearance rather than just a couple of them.

One of the best anime series I've seen besides Ghost in a Shell, Gungrave, Cow Boy Bebop and Gurren Lagann.


EDIT: I liked death note and thought it started off amazing, one of the best starts to an anime ever, but then it started to get tedious. By the end of it I was so worn out I was desperate to start watching something else.
